-package com.android.net.module.util;
-
-import static android.os.MessageQueue.OnFileDescriptorEventListener.EVENT_ERROR;
-import static android.os.MessageQueue.OnFileDescriptorEventListener.EVENT_INPUT;
-
-import android.annotation.NonNull;
-import android.annotation.Nullable;
-import android.net.util.SocketUtils;
-import android.os.Handler;
-import android.os.Looper;
-import android.os.MessageQueue;
-import android.system.ErrnoException;
-import android.system.OsConstants;
-import android.util.Log;
-
-import com.android.internal.annotations.VisibleForTesting;
-
-import java.io.FileDescriptor;
-import java.io.IOException;
-
-
-/**
- * This class encapsulates the mechanics of registering a file descriptor
- * with a thread's Looper and handling read events (and errors).
- *
- * Subclasses MUST implement createFd() and SHOULD override handlePacket(). They MAY override
- * onStop() and onStart().
- *
- * Subclasses can expect a call life-cycle like the following:
- *
- * [1] when a client calls start(), createFd() is called, followed by the onStart() hook if all
- * goes well. Implementations may override onStart() for additional initialization.
- *
- * [2] yield, waiting for read event or error notification:
- *
- * [a] readPacket() && handlePacket()
- *
- * [b] if (no error):
- * goto 2
- * else:
- * goto 3
- *
- * [3] when a client calls stop(), the onStop() hook is called (unless already stopped or never
- * started). Implementations may override onStop() for additional cleanup.
- *
- * The packet receive buffer is recycled on every read call, so subclasses
- * should make any copies they would like inside their handlePacket()
- * implementation.
- *
- * All public methods MUST only be called from the same thread with which
- * the Handler constructor argument is associated.
- *
- * @param <BufferType> the type of the buffer used to read data.
- */
-public abstract class FdEventsReader<BufferType> {
- private static final String TAG = FdEventsReader.class.getSimpleName();
- private static final int FD_EVENTS = EVENT_INPUT | EVENT_ERROR;
- private static final int UNREGISTER_THIS_FD = 0;
-
- @NonNull
- private final Handler mHandler;
- @NonNull
- private final MessageQueue mQueue;
- @NonNull
- private final BufferType mBuffer;
- @Nullable
- private FileDescriptor mFd;
- private long mPacketsReceived;
-
- protected static void closeFd(FileDescriptor fd) {
- try {
- SocketUtils.closeSocket(fd);
- } catch (IOException ignored) {
- }
- }
-
- protected FdEventsReader(@NonNull Handler h, @NonNull BufferType buffer) {
- mHandler = h;
- mQueue = mHandler.getLooper().getQueue();
- mBuffer = buffer;
- }
-
- @VisibleForTesting
- @NonNull
- protected MessageQueue getMessageQueue() {
- return mQueue;
- }
-
- /** Start this FdEventsReader. */
- public boolean start() {
- if (!onCorrectThread()) {
- throw new IllegalStateException("start() called from off-thread");
- }
-
- return createAndRegisterFd();
- }
-
- /** Stop this FdEventsReader and destroy the file descriptor. */
- public void stop() {
- if (!onCorrectThread()) {
- throw new IllegalStateException("stop() called from off-thread");
- }
-
- unregisterAndDestroyFd();
- }
-
- @NonNull
- public Handler getHandler() {
- return mHandler;
- }
-
- protected abstract int recvBufSize(@NonNull BufferType buffer);
-
- /** Returns the size of the receive buffer. */
- public int recvBufSize() {
- return recvBufSize(mBuffer);
- }
-
- /**
- * Get the number of successful calls to {@link #readPacket(FileDescriptor, Object)}.
- *
- * <p>A call was successful if {@link #readPacket(FileDescriptor, Object)} returned a value > 0.
- */
- public final long numPacketsReceived() {
- return mPacketsReceived;
- }
-
- /**
- * Subclasses MUST create the listening socket here, including setting all desired socket
- * options, interface or address/port binding, etc. The socket MUST be created nonblocking.
- */
- @Nullable
- protected abstract FileDescriptor createFd();
-
- /**
- * Implementations MUST return the bytes read or throw an Exception.
- *
- * <p>The caller may throw a {@link ErrnoException} with {@link OsConstants#EAGAIN} or
- * {@link OsConstants#EINTR}, in which case {@link FdEventsReader} will ignore the buffer
- * contents and respectively wait for further input or retry the read immediately. For all other
- * exceptions, the {@link FdEventsReader} will be stopped with no more interactions with this
- * method.
- */
- protected abstract int readPacket(@NonNull FileDescriptor fd, @NonNull BufferType buffer)
- throws Exception;
-
- /**
- * Called by the main loop for every packet. Any desired copies of
- * |recvbuf| should be made in here, as the underlying byte array is
- * reused across all reads.
- */
- protected void handlePacket(@NonNull BufferType recvbuf, int length) {}
-
- /**
- * Called by the subclasses of FdEventsReader, decide whether it should stop reading packet or
- * just ignore the specific error other than EAGAIN or EINTR.
- *
- * @return {@code true} if this FdEventsReader should stop reading from the socket.
- * {@code false} if it should continue.
- */
- protected boolean handleReadError(@NonNull ErrnoException e) {
- logError("readPacket error: ", e);
- return true; // by default, stop reading on any error.
- }
-
- /**
- * Called by the subclasses of FdEventsReader, decide whether it should stop reading from the
- * socket or process the packet and continue to read upon receiving a zero-length packet.
- *
- * @return {@code true} if this FdEventsReader should process the zero-length packet.
- * {@code false} if it should stop reading from the socket.
- */
- protected boolean shouldProcessZeroLengthPacket() {
- return false; // by default, stop reading upon receiving zero-length packet.
- }
-
- /**
- * Called by the main loop to log errors. In some cases |e| may be null.
- */
- protected void logError(@NonNull String msg, @Nullable Exception e) {}
-
- /**
- * Called by start(), if successful, just prior to returning.
- */
- protected void onStart() {}
-
- /**
- * Called by stop() just prior to returning.
- */
- protected void onStop() {}
-
- private boolean createAndRegisterFd() {
- if (mFd != null) return true;
-
- try {
- mFd = createFd();
- } catch (Exception e) {
- logError("Failed to create socket: ", e);
- closeFd(mFd);
- mFd = null;
- }
-
- if (mFd == null) return false;
-
- getMessageQueue().addOnFileDescriptorEventListener(
- mFd,
- FD_EVENTS,
- (fd, events) -> {
- // Always call handleInput() so read/recvfrom are given
- // a proper chance to encounter a meaningful errno and
- // perhaps log a useful error message.
- if (!isRunning() || !handleInput()) {
- unregisterAndDestroyFd();
- return UNREGISTER_THIS_FD;
- }
- return FD_EVENTS;
- });
- onStart();
- return true;
- }
-
- protected boolean isRunning() {
- return (mFd != null) && mFd.valid();
- }
-
- // Keep trying to read until we get EAGAIN/EWOULDBLOCK or some fatal error.
- private boolean handleInput() {
- while (isRunning()) {
- final int bytesRead;
-
- try {
- bytesRead = readPacket(mFd, mBuffer);
- if (bytesRead == 0 && !shouldProcessZeroLengthPacket()) {
- if (isRunning()) logError("Socket closed, exiting", null);
- break;
- }
- mPacketsReceived++;
- } catch (ErrnoException e) {
- if (e.errno == OsConstants.EAGAIN) {
- // We've read everything there is to read this time around.
- return true;
- } else if (e.errno == OsConstants.EINTR) {
- continue;
- } else {
- if (!isRunning()) break;
- final boolean shouldStop = handleReadError(e);
- if (shouldStop) break;
- continue;
- }
- } catch (Exception e) {
- if (isRunning()) logError("readPacket error: ", e);
- break;
- }
-
- try {
- handlePacket(mBuffer, bytesRead);
- } catch (Exception e) {
- logError("handlePacket error: ", e);
- Log.wtf(TAG, "Error handling packet", e);
- }
- }
-
- return false;
- }
-
- private void unregisterAndDestroyFd() {
- if (mFd == null) return;
-
- getMessageQueue().removeOnFileDescriptorEventListener(mFd);
- closeFd(mFd);
- mFd = null;
- onStop();
- }
-
- private boolean onCorrectThread() {
- return (mHandler.getLooper() == Looper.myLooper());
- }
-}
